Genus: Bugeranus

[edit] Description

A single species, the Wattled Crane.

[edit] Taxonomy

Bugeranus is a monotypic genus in the family Gruidae.

[edit] Grus vs. Bugeranus

Sibley & Monroe (1996) place the Wattled Crane (carunculatus) in the genus Grus. However, Howard & Moore (2003) and Clements (2007) separate it in the monotypic genus Bugeranus, and the Opus follows in this consensus.
